The museum was opened in 2010 and since that time has become one of the main points of visiting Vasileostrovskiy district. Artists from Moscow, Saint-P, Ural, Siberia and etc. are exhibited here. Provocative political pictures, "back to the USSR" themes, berezonki (birches) and other motives about Russia's past and present.

Besides pictures here you can watch movies about modern art (f.e. funny cartoon about Malevich's "Black Square"), participate in experimental and ordinary concerts, audio installations or even "adopt" or buy an artwork.
